 J Crozier
Frank Crozier and in his memoires he says that he had promised Crozier’s mother that he would look after her son.
Frank Crozier in his memoir says that “Death, despite all the precautions, was not instantaneous owing to nervousness, the firing party fired wide.” The officer commanding the firing party had to use his revolver and shoot James Crozier in the head.
Frank Crozier seems to express some regret for the event in his memoir, or at least a respect for the poor Rifleman; “He was no rotter deserving to die like that.

 Frank Crozier -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ia
Frank Crozier was an Official War Artist who is represented in the Australian War Memorial's art collection along with other Official War Artists such as H.
Crozier was as a soldier with the Australian Imperial Force after enlisting in March 1915 where he served in the 22nd Battalion in Egypt and on the Gallipoli peninsula.
Crozier served in France in 1917, notably in the area around Pozieres but it was only in 1918 that he was made an official war artist.

 Dawn of the Legend   (Site not responding. Last check: 2007-10-30)
Crozier enlisted on 17 March 1915 with the 22nd Battalion and served in Egypt and on Gallipoli, where he worked on The ANZAC book.
From 21 January 1917, Crozier served in France and did sketches recalling the battle of Pozières.
He was appointed an official war artist in 1918 and served in this capacity until 1920.
